Hermione So, a 14-year-old harpist from Vancouver, Canada, began her musical journey on the piano but discovered her love for the harp at age 7 after watching a live performance.

She has completed RCM exams with strong results, including Level 2 Harp (First Class Honours with Distinction, Celebration of Excellence Award for British Columbia & Yukon), Level 6 Harp (Honours), Level 8 Theory (First Class Honours with Distinction), as well as Level 9 and Level 10 Harmony.

In 2019, she won 1st Place at the Vancouver Kiwanis Music Festival. In 2021, she received the Outstanding Junior Harp Performance Award from VAYA International Festivals. She continued her success with 1st Place wins at the Vancouver Kiwanis Music Festival in 2022 and 2023.

From 2022 to 2024, she volunteered with the Youth Musician & Artist Association, performing regularly at senior homes.

In 2024, she won 3rd Place at the Vancouver Kiwanis Music Festival and 1st Place at the Canadian Music Festival. In 2025, she won 1st Place at the Vancouver Kiwanis Music Festival with the Red Skirt Ensemble and 2nd Place at the Vancouver International Music Festival.

In 2026, Hermione performed Girl in the Red Skirt as a concerto with the Richmond Orchestra & Chorus and performs with VAMIS Orchestra. She also became a platinum medalist for the US-Canadian International Music Competition and won the Music Streaming Award.

Outside of music, Hermione enjoys reading, playing badminton, and spending time with family and friends.
